Group Lead, Solutions Architecture - ERP
Location: Remote, US
Travel up to 10 to 20%
Reports to Senior Director, Solutions Architecture
How you will contribute to our mission
As Manager, Solutions Architecture, ERP, you will help school districts navigate complex operational and financial decisions by connecting their goals to clear, scalable ERP solution strategies.
In this role, you will lead a team of Solutions Architects supporting Frontline’s ERP business and serve as both a people leader and a strategic partner to Sales. You will guide discovery, shape solution strategies across complex ERP opportunities, and ensure customers understand not only what Frontline can do, but how those capabilities translate into meaningful business outcomes.
You will also play a critical role in building team capability, strengthening consistency across presales execution, and ensuring the ERP Solutions Architecture team is prepared to support releases, evolving product strategy, and broader enterprise solution narratives over time.
How you will drive success
Lead ERP solution strategy and presales execution
• Lead solution strategy for complex ERP opportunities, helping customers connect their operational, financial, and administrative goals to a clear and scalable approach
• Guide deep discovery conversations that uncover workflows, business requirements, stakeholder priorities, and evaluation criteria
• Design and deliver tailored demonstrations that reflect real district workflows and meaningful operational outcomes
• Partner closely with Account Executives, Strategic Account Executives, and Sales leaders to shape strategy, messaging, and engagement plans
• Support high impact or high visibility opportunities by bringing structure, reducing risk, and strengthening the overall approach
Lead and develop a high performing team
• Manage and develop a team of Solutions Architects supporting ERP opportunities
• Provide coaching, feedback, and clear expectations for discovery quality, demo readiness, solution alignment, and customer engagement
• Drive performance management, skill development, and readiness for future growth opportunities across the team
• Create a strong coaching culture grounded in preparation, acc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ement
• Ensure the team is equipped to handle both current ERP priorities and broader enterprise solution needs as the organization scales
Strengthen consistency and quality across the team
• Reinforce best practices for discovery, solution design, storytelling, competitive positioning, and evaluation support
• Bring structure to deal reviews, demo preparation, and support prioritization across the team
• Identify patterns from the field and use those insights to improve how the team shows up for customers
• Help ensure consistency, quality, and trust in every customer interaction
Partner closely with Product
• Serve as a strong voice of customer and voice of field for ERP solutions
• Bring forward product gaps, market needs, recurring objections, and workflow challenges to help influence roadmap priorities
• Partner with Product ahead of releases to support launch readiness and field readiness
• Help create training materials, readiness content, and internal guidance so the team is prepared to support new features and enhancements
• Ensure new capabilities are translated into clear customer facing value stories and practical use cases
Collaborate across the customer lifecycle
• Collaborate with Professional Services, Client Success, and Support to ensure alignment from pre-sale through delivery and adoption
• Help ensure presales expectations are accurate and support long term customer success
• Partner cross functionally to reduce risk, improve continuity, and strengthen customer outcomes
Use data, tools, and AI to improve performance
• Use data and modern presales tools to improve planning, prioritization, and execution quality
• Help the team adopt practical AI enabled workflows that improve preparation, insight, and consistency
• Encourage thoughtful experimentation with tools and practices that improve the customer and team experience
What you bring to help us grow
• Demonstrated success in solutions architecture, presales, or sales engineering within SaaS, education technology, or enterprise software environments
• Strong experience supporting ERP or related business operations solutions
• Proven ability to lead complex opportunities, including multi stakeholder engagements and strategic evaluations
• Experience managing, coaching, or developing team members in a formal leadership capacity
• Strong experience guiding discovery, aligning solutions to customer needs, and delivering compelling demonstrations
• Confidence presenting to a range of audiences, including executive stakeholders
• Ability to connect technical concepts to real world outcomes in a clear and engaging way
• Strong collaboration across Sales, Product, Professional Services, Client Success, and Support
• Ability to manage multiple priorities while maintaining quality and attention to detail
• Willingness to travel as needed to support key engagements
What you will need to thrive
• A leadership style grounded in coaching, curiosity, and continuous improvement
• Comfort balancing hands on involvement in deals with people leadership responsibilities
• A collaborative mindset that values shared ownership and collective success
• Adaptability in a fast evolving environment with changing priorities, releases, and customer needs
• A thoughtful approach to using technology to enhance insight, consistency, and connection

Compensation & Benefits
Competitive salary range of $115-125,000.00 with $30K OTC based on experience, skills, and internal equity. Comprehensive benefits package including health coverage, retirement savings options, and additional programs that support your well-being, growth, and financial future.
